Georgia Naval Militia

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

TheGeorgia Naval Militia (GNM) is the legally-authorized but currently inactivenaval militia of the U.S. state of Georgia. The Georgia Naval Militia, together with theGeorgia National Guard and theGeorgia State Defense Force, is a component of the organized militia of Georgia.[1]

History

[edit]

The predecessor to the Georgia Naval Militia, theGeorgia State Navy, was originally created by the colony of Georgia in July 1775 to protect shipping interests inSavannah. The navy consisted of four galleys, whose funding was provided by theContinental Congress.[2]

The General Assembly created the Georgia Naval Militia on December 19, 1893. By the next year, Companies A and B of the Naval Reserve Artillery were organized in Brunswick and Savannah, Georgia, respectively. The naval militia trained with the federal navy on various ships, includingUSS Amphitrite andUSS Prairie. The federal government gave theUSS Passaic to the Georgia Naval Militia, delivering it on July 30, 1896; it remained available for the Georgia Naval Militia for the next two years.[3]

The Georgia Naval Militia was mustered out of service in November 1911.[4]

Legal status

[edit]

Naval militias of U.S. states are recognized by the federal government of the United States under10 U.S.C. § 7851. Georgia law also recognizes the naval militia as a component of the organized militia.[1] Therefore, an executive order by theGovernor of Georgia or an act of legislature would be legally sufficient to reactivate the Georgia Naval Militia.
